Within-city ZIP comparison

Where the ZIP codes inside Oroville differ

The published income range is comparatively compact across the ZIPs in Oroville: $53,198 in ZIP 95965 to $65,586 in 95966. The city average is therefore a more representative summary here, though each ZIP page still carries its own housing and demographic record.

These ZIP codes sit in Butte County, which covers 18 ZIP codes in all; 2 of them fall in Oroville. See the Butte County roll-up →

Oroville sits in the lower half of Butte County on income: Chico, Paradise and Magalia report more, Berry Creek and Palermo report less. Forest Ranch marks the far end of that range at $116,400, 96% above Oroville.
